Handover — Front Desk, Morrow Annex

Afternoon shift: contractors from Brindlewick Fit-Out are expected through the week. Sign them in, issue a green lanyard, and point them to the service lift only — the main lift is reserved for tenants. Keep the visitor log with the desk at all times. The contractor door-pass code they'll need for the loading corridor is below.

badge for yahif-bahaf: bdg-XUBUM-7

## Support

BayStack publishes the occupancy feed for the Fennick garage network. Feed is read-only, signed, rotated quarterly. Report suspected tampering, replay anomalies, or key-rotation failures immediately; do not post details in public channels. Include timestamps and garage node IDs from the feed envelope. Security disclosures go straight to the feed maintainers via email.

pager mailbox: lamius@norvagrid.corp

Handover Note — Loyalty Programme Overhaul

To: Director Pell, from Director Yarrow.

The Brightloop programme redesign is mid-flight: tier thresholds are agreed, the points-to-credit ratio awaits finance sign-off, and Hollings in analytics holds the redemption-cost model. Budget variance currently sits at +4%, driven by the migration tooling. Please review the accrual treatment with the finance team before month-end close. Context on where this fits strategically is appended below.

management briefing: Only 33 of the 205 pilot accounts renewed Kasath, so a churn review is set for October 17. Weniusek Logistics is in early talks to buy Holethax Freight for about $345.6 million.